About the Information Security Officer Role:

This key leadership role operates independently within the Compliance Department, coordinating across the enterprise at the nexus of people, process, and technology in the management of organizational security risk. It facilitates high quality and value-added tasks and projects to ensure security posture and regulatory security compliance issues are managed and addressed while aligning with cost-effective management of the bank's security risk exposure.

This position is a highly visible position, often collaborating and working with employees across the enterprise to improve bank practices, policies and workflow. Strong communication, analytical skills, prioritization and self-motivation are necessary attributes for success in this role, as is transferrable experience that demonstrates the ability to quickly learn and to implement complex concepts. Prior information technology audit or compliance; or information security experience is strongly preferred, bank/finance experience is preferred.

 

Key Responsibilities

Develop and manage the overall strategic direction for enterprise Information Security.

Manage, monitor, and report on the implementation of board-approved information security strategy, objectives, goals, and tasks intended to mitigate current and emerging risks that satisfy the requirements of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act (GLBA) standards.

Develop and report on key risk indicators and performance measures for enterprise, vendor, and third-party information security, such as periodic updates for enterprise risk management (ERM), Board and the Executive Committee (EC).

Perform or oversee information security and related risk assessments.

Maintain information security policies and procedures, ensuring they are comprehensive, complete, and current.

Collaborate with business units to ensure information security and related risks are addressed.

Manage information security reporting processes.

Prepare annual information security reports for EC and the Board.

Serve as subject matter expert in security risk management methodologies and practices, security awareness, security incident management and IT Security controls management.

Continuously improve functions and programs that contribute to a strong security posture.
